#ifndef RAII_RJP_STRING_HPP
#define RAII_RJP_STRING_HPP
#include <rjp.h>
#include "raii/string_base.hpp"
#include <utility> //exchange
#include <cstdlib> //memcpy
namespace raii{
namespace detail{
class rjp_allocator
{
public:
static void free(void* data);
static void* allocate(size_t size);
static void* copy(const void* data, size_t len);
};
}
//rjp allocated string
struct rjp_string : public string_intermediary<detail::rjp_allocator>
{
rjp_string(const rjp_string&) = default;
rjp_string(rjp_string&&) = default;
rjp_string& operator=(const rjp_string&) = default;
rjp_string& operator=(rjp_string&&) = default;
using string_intermediary<detail::rjp_allocator>::string_intermediary;
rjp_string(RJP_value* r):
string_intermediary<detail::rjp_allocator>(r ? rjp_get_string(r)->value : nullptr,
r ? rjp_get_string(r)->length : 0,
r ? rjp_get_string(r)->length : 0)
{
if(r){
RJP_string* str = rjp_get_string(r);
str->value = nullptr;
str->length = 0;
rjp_set_null(r);
}
}
using string_intermediary<detail::rjp_allocator>::operator=;
rjp_string& operator=(RJP_value* r){
if(!r)
return *this;
reset();
RJP_string* str = rjp_get_string(r);
m_data = std::exchange(str->value, nullptr);
m_length = str->length;
m_cap = str->length;
str->length = 0;
return *this;
}
};
}
#endif
